Challenges of Rural Internet Access
Despite the rapid development of technology and the widespread availability of high-speed internet in urban areas, rural areas still struggle to access reliable internet. Rural residents often have limited internet service options, with slow speeds and frequent connectivity issues.
The challenges of rural internet access are significant and complex, and they are the result of various factors, including:
Infrastructure Limitations
The infrastructure in rural areas is often outdated, making it difficult for internet service providers to deliver high-speed internet. Distance between the user and the nearest internet service provider can also be a significant factor, as it can lead to slower connection speeds and increased latency.
Another issue is the high cost of deploying broadband infrastructure in rural areas, which can be prohibitively expensive for internet service providers. As a result, many rural communities are left with limited internet access.
Economic Barriers
Rural areas often have lower median incomes than urban areas, which can make it challenging for residents to afford high-speed internet. Additionally, the lack of reliable internet access can make it difficult for rural businesses to compete with urban businesses that have better access to online markets and customers.
These economic barriers can exacerbate the already significant disparities between rural and urban areas, limiting opportunities for rural residents and businesses.
Government Regulations
The government has a significant role to play in expanding broadband access to rural areas. However, regulations and policies can sometimes hinder the development of rural broadband infrastructure. Regulatory restrictions on internet service providers can make it challenging for them to expand their services to rural areas, while government subsidies and funding for broadband infrastructure can be limited or inadequate.

The History of Bluefield
Originally founded as a coal-mining town, Bluefield has a rich history that dates back to the early 1800s. In the early 20th century, the town was known as the “Capital of the Coalfields” and was a hub for transportation and commerce. Today, many of the original buildings still stand, giving visitors a glimpse into the town’s storied past.

Exploring High-Speed Internet Options in Bluefield
Access to high-speed internet has become an essential need for many people, especially those who work or study remotely. Fortunately, residents of Bluefield, Virginia have several options to choose from when it comes to internet service providers.
Cable Internet: One of the most popular high-speed internet options in Bluefield is cable internet, which is provided by companies such as Xfinity and Cox. Cable internet uses the same coaxial cable that delivers cable TV to your home and provides download speeds ranging from 25 Mbps to 1 Gbps.
Fiber-Optic Internet
- Verizon Fios: Offers download speeds up to 940 Mbps, making it one of the fastest internet options in Bluefield. However, it is only available in certain areas of the town.
- Shentel: Provides fiber-optic internet service in some parts of Bluefield, with download speeds ranging from 25 Mbps to 1 Gbps.
Satellite Internet
Satellite internet is an option for those who live in rural areas where cable and fiber-optic internet are not available. Providers such as Viasat and HughesNet offer download speeds ranging from 12 Mbps to 100 Mbps.
Wireless Internet
- T-Mobile Home Internet: A wireless internet service that uses T-Mobile’s 4G and 5G networks to provide download speeds up to 100 Mbps. It is available in certain areas of Bluefield.
- AT&T Fixed Wireless Internet: Provides internet access using a wireless signal from nearby cell towers. Download speeds range from 10 Mbps to 25 Mbps, and it is available in some areas of Bluefield.
